1. Background:

The USAID Vietnam Forest and Deltas Program is embarking upon a five-year effort that will support four provinces to accelerate their transition to climate resilient, low emissions development through investments in reducing net emissions from forests, and enhancing resiliency of people, places, and livelihoods in the delta regions to short and long-term climate impacts. The USAID Vietnam Forest and Deltas Program, from 2013 to 2018, is being implemented through Winrock International, the Netherlands Development Organisation (SNV), American Red Cross, Vietnam Red Cross and Centre for Sustainable Rural Development. The landscape component will work in Thanh Hoa and Nghe An provinces to support low emission development in forests and agriculture, ecosystem service management, watershed mapping and sustainable forest management.
